Output a907e750953e2363325156a4d57a0b32f92ab8c07e36ec464566d12b452dc909:22

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67de8fbcfb297c3e8fe21e3767cfe597dd0664a8 OP_EQUAL
address
3BAE99MUZSp5PTxekFxKLT3LYzZQJFqxYP
transaction
a907e750953e2363325156a4d57a0b32f92ab8c07e36ec464566d12b452dc909
spent
true